The legendary Miura was always going to be a hard act to follow. so the extent to which its successor eclipsed the greatest of 1960s supercars came as something of a shock to all. The sensation of the 1971 Geneva Salon. the Countach was styled. like its predecessor. by Bertone's Marcello Gandini. Lamborghini's four-cam V12 was retained. though this time installed longitudinally. To achieve optimum weight distribution. designer Paolo Stanzani placed the five-speed gearbox ahead of the engine between the seats. and the differential - driven by a shaft passing through the sump - at the rear. The result was a delightful gearchange and a better-balanced car than the Miura.

When production began in 1974. the Countach sported an improved chassis and the standard 4. 0-litre - instead of the prototype's 5. 0-litre - engine. Even with the smaller engine producing 'only' 375bhp. the aerodynamically efficient Countach could attain 170mph and. as one would expect. came with racetrack roadholding to match. The car's potentially largest market - the USA - remained closed to it until the arrival of the 'emissions friendly' LP500S in 1982. Although no more powerful than before. the newcomer's 4. 54cc engine brought with it a useful increase in torque. The final development saw the engine enlarged to 5. 67cc and new four-valves-per-cylinder 'heads adopted for the Countach Quattrovalvole in 1985. the latter's 300km/h (186mph) top speed making it at the time - the world's fastest car.

The Countach's ultimate development. considered by many to be the most desirable. and certainly the quickest. arrived in September 1988. Launched at the Italian Grand Prix. Monza. this was the Anniversario. introduced to celebrate Lamborghini's 25th anniversary as a motor manufacturer. Restyled and updated. the Anniversario incorporated hundreds of subtle changes and improvements over the Quattrovalvole. The body was reworked by designer Horacio Pagani. creator of the Pagani Zonda. gaining a new nose and front bumper/spoiler incorporating front brake air ducts. US-destined cars retained the ugly '5mph' impact-resistant bumper. while the new rear bumper was common to both US and European models.

The most striking difference in the Anniversario's appearance was in the treatment of the radiator air intakes directly behind the doors. which featured thicker vertical strakes. colour-matched to the body. Beneath the skin the chassis had been extensively updated for improved handling. its development assisted by none other than three-time World Rally Champion. Sandro Munari. Split-rim forged alloy OZ wheels were adopted for the Anniversario. shod with Pirelli's new 'P Zero' dual-compound asymmetrical-tread tyres. Available with carburettors in Europe or fuel injection elsewhere. the V12 engine was virtually unchanged from the Quattrovalvole. In total. 657 Countach Anniversario models were made between September 1988 and April 1990. and only about 70 of these were RHD. one of the many high-profile owners being ex-Formula 1 World Champion Mario Andretti.

Our car. Chassis KLA12894 was ordered new on the 25th January 1990 by an Australian businessman and was delivered from Italy to Portman in the UK for its first service and. by all accounts. never made it to Australia. even though it is Fuel Injected car with a Kms Clock. It was fitted with rare Racing seats and aerofoil at its first service. these racing seats actually allow a taller driver to get much more comfortable. There then follws a comprehensive service history. including an engine change for the correct Anniversary type at a cost of £17k in 2006. The car is showing 8 previous keepers and there are hundreds of service invoices included in the huge history folders.
